当鼠标悬停在它的父div上时,我正试图让div使用jquery淡入淡出。不确定如何做到这一点,我下面的代码不起作用:
$("#front-nav-wrapper").hover(function(){
$("#front-nav").fadeIn("slow");
},
function(){
$("#front-nav").fadeOut();
});
这是HTML
<div id="front-nav-wrapper">
<div id="front-nav">
</div>
</div>
这就是CSS
#front-nav-wrapper {
height:125px;
position:fixed;
top:0px;
padding:0px;
width:100%;
}
#front-nav {
height:125px;
position:fixed;
top:0px;
margin:0px;
padding:0px;
z-index:75;
width:100%;
background:#fff;
background:rgba(255,255,255,.5);
display:none;
}
答案 0 :(得分:0)
您的功能存在问题,请尝试以下方法:
$("#front-nav-wrapper").bind("onmouseover", function(){
$("#front-nav").fadeIn("slow");
});
$("#front-nav-wrapper").bind("onmouseout", function(){
$("#front-nav").fadeOut("slow");
});